As I mentioned in my previous post, I had the pleasure of attending the 2nd Foodportunity networking event led by Seattle-area food blogger Keren Brown (aka the Frantic Foodie) and hosted at Tom Douglas’ Palace Ballroom. It goes without saying that an evening full of great food/wine among other foodies and local culinary experts is absolute bliss, and this event was no exception!
The evening kicked off with a panel discussion with Ethan Stowell, Kurt Dammeier, Tamara Murphy and moderator Mina Williams of NorthWest Stir. They provided some interesting tidbits about the food world and offered some good advice on getting your foot through the door.
